Attorney-style West Virginia Small Estate Affidavit for collection of personal property. Drafted under W. Va. Code § 44-1-15. Allows successors to collect West Virginia personal property valued at $50,000 or less without full probate administration. Includes successor declaration, asset schedule, heirship certification, known-creditor disclosure, surety bond waiver provisions, indemnification clause, and West Virginia notary acknowledgment. Coordinates with West Virginia Commissioner of Accounts procedures (W. Va. Code § 44-2-1 et seq.) for larger estate administration. For larger estates, references formal probate under W. Va. Code §§ 44-1-1 et seq. Instant .docx download.
